Transaction eb38d87c82b851f4e79c5b886618a52815c120acaddb183f276ce7a68ccf9daa
1 Input
1 Output
-
eb38d87c82b851f4e79c5b886618a52815c120acaddb183f276ce7a68ccf9daa:0
- value
- 106747045
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c536a8910df671e0168b6965a36a8a5c562acc38 OP_EQUAL
- address
- 3KfnX54xfei4XRf7FTCcstQgaJnqZWoCEg